POSITION SUMMARY
As our Winemaker, you will take charge of the entire winemaking process from grape to glass. You’ll be hands-on in growing, harvesting, fermentation, aging, blending, and bottling, ensuring consistency, quality, and innovation in every product. This is a key leadership role responsible for production oversight, lab analysis, compliance, and collaborative planning to support our growing product line and customer base.
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ES AND DUTIES
* Own all aspects of the winemaking process
* Determine optimal timing for grape harvest and collaborate with team for execution of harvest
* Process fruit: harvesting, sorting, crushing, pressing, etc.
* Manage wine fermentation, racking, clarifying, aging, blending, and bottling operations
* Conduct lab analysis and quality control tests; manage external lab testing when applicable
* Maintain bottle inventory and manage supplies (dry goods, packaging, other consumables, etc.) for production
* Keep detailed records to maintain compliance with company, state, and federal regulations
* Collaborate on wine blends and future product planning
* Monthly barrel management
* Own all aspects of the cidermaking process (in similar fashion as wine – from apple harvest to finished product)
* Follow and maintain standard operating procedures in cleaning and sanitation tasks to maintain equipment and environment cleanliness
* Lead winery tours/tastings, educational group events, and public/private Crow River Winery events as applicable
* Assist in shipping/receiving raw materials and finished goods
* Stay current on industry trends and drive innovation
* Create and manage production schedules and workflows
